Messoyakhskoye West (Zapadno-Messoyakhskoye) is a heavy oil development located onshore Russia and is operated by Messoyakhaneftegaz. According to GlobalData, who tracks more than 34,000 active and developing oil and gas fields worldwide, Messoyakhskoye West (Zapadno-Messoyakhskoye) was discovered in 1983, lies in block Messoyakhskoye West (Zapadno-Messoyakhskoye). The project is currently in approval stage and is expected to start commercial production in 2023.
Field participation details
The field is owned by Gazprom and Rosneft Oil.
Production from Messoyakhskoye West (Zapadno-Messoyakhskoye)
Production from the Messoyakhskoye West (Zapadno-Messoyakhskoye) heavy oil development project is expected to begin in 2023 and is forecast to peak in 2027, to approximately 59,801 bpd of crude oil and condensate. Based on economic assumptions, the production will continue until the field reaches its economic limit in 2089.
Remaining recoverable reserves
The field is expected to recover 419.36 Mmboe, comprised of 419.36 Mmbbl of crude oil & condensate.
